The Spa Museum in Piešťany offers a fascinating look into the history of one of Europe’s most famous spa towns, celebrated for its healing thermal waters and sulphuric mud. Housed in the elegant Kursalon building, the museum traces how Piešťany evolved from a modest bathing site into a renowned international resort visited by aristocrats, artists, and medical pioneers. An interesting fact is that the iconic “crutch‑breaker” symbol—depicting a man snapping his crutch in triumph—originated here as a testament to the spa’s therapeutic success. Inside, visitors can explore exhibitions on balneology, including early medical instruments, treatment devices, and archival photographs documenting the development of spa medicine. The museum also displays historic bathing equipment, elegant 19th‑century spa fashion, and promotional posters that reveal how Piešťany marketed itself across Europe. A highlight is the collection of thermal‑spring artefacts, showing how the town harnessed its unique natural resources. Models and documents illustrate the engineering behind the famous mud pools and therapeutic baths.

The Spa Museum, officially known as the Balneological Museum (Balneologické múzeum), is located at Beethovenova 5 in Piešťany, in the Kúpeľná dvorana (Spa Hall) building also called the Kursalon, which was built in 1893. It is situated on the edge of Town Park and is easily accessible from the historic town center. The museum is located on Spa Island (Kúpeľný ostrov), Piešťany's unique resort island in Europe and the largest health resort in Slovakia. On the island, you can see several historic spa buildings, including the oldest spa building, Napoleon's Bath (Napoleon's Kemp), built in the 19th century. Connected to the Spa Island is the beautiful Colonnade Bridge (Kolonádový most), also known as the Promenade Bridge, with the famous statue of a man breaking his crutch from 1894 – the symbol of the spa and part of the town's coat of arms. The bridge connects the Spa Island to the pedestrian zone in the historic town center. The Spa Park on the island features art sculptures and historic buildings, making it a perfect place for walking. Piešťany is world-famous for its medicinal geothermal water and sulfuric mud with extraordinary therapeutic effects on inflammatory disorders.
